首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

即使用户未登录,应用程序也不显示登录页面

是指在某些情况下,应用程序可以在用户未登录的情况下继续提供服务,而不需要强制用户进行登录操作。

这种设计可以提供更好的用户体验,特别是对于一些简单的应用场景或者临时使用的功能,用户无需进行繁琐的登录流程即可直接使用应用程序。

这种设计适用于以下场景:

  1. 匿名用户访问:应用程序可以允许匿名用户访问一些公开的内容或功能,例如查看网站的首页、浏览产品目录等。这样可以吸引更多的用户访问,并提供更好的用户体验。
  2. 临时使用功能:对于一些只需要临时使用的功能,例如在线计算器、天气预报等,用户可以直接使用,无需进行登录操作。这样可以简化用户操作流程,提高用户满意度。
  3. 游客访问:对于一些需要展示内容的网站或应用程序,可以允许游客访问,无需登录。这样可以提高网站的曝光率,并吸引更多的用户注册和使用。
  4. 快速体验:对于一些需要用户先体验才能决定是否注册的应用程序,可以提供部分功能的体验版,无需登录。这样可以降低用户的使用门槛,增加用户注册的转化率。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云移动应用分析(https://cloud.tencent.com/product/uma)
  • 腾讯云内容分发网络(https://cloud.tencent.com/product/cdn)
  • 腾讯云云函数(https://cloud.tencent.com/product/scf)
  • 腾讯云对象存储(https://cloud.tencent.com/product/cos)
  • 腾讯云直播(https://cloud.tencent.com/product/live)
  • 腾讯云人脸识别(https://cloud.tencent.com/product/faceid)
  • 腾讯云物联网开发平台(https://cloud.tencent.com/product/iotexplorer)
  • 腾讯云数据库(https://cloud.tencent.com/product/cdb)
  • 腾讯云区块链服务(https://cloud.tencent.com/product/tbaas)
  • 腾讯云游戏多媒体引擎(https://cloud.tencent.com/product/gme)
  • 腾讯云智能语音交互(https://cloud.tencent.com/product/asr)
  • 腾讯云视频处理(https://cloud.tencent.com/product/vod)
  • 腾讯云云原生应用引擎(https://cloud.tencent.com/product/tke)

请注意,以上链接仅供参考,具体产品选择应根据实际需求进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

WordPress 设置登录用户登录用户显示不同的菜单

如果让登录用户登录浏览者,显示不同的菜单,可以通过下面的代码实现: 将下面代码添加到当前主题函数模板functions.php中: if( is_user_logged_in() ) { $args...$args; } add_filter( 'wp_nav_menu_args', 'wpc_wp_nav_menu_args' ); 之后分别新建logged-in和logged-out两个菜单,用于登录状态下和普通浏览者显示的菜单...如果主题有多个菜单,可以通过下面的代码在指定菜单位置显示不同的菜单: function wpc_wp_nav_menu_args( $args = '' ) { if( is_user_logged_in...menu'] = 'logged-out'; } } return $args; } add_filter( 'wp_nav_menu_args', 'wpc_wp_nav_menu_args' ); 可以利用上面的方法...,让不同的用户角色显示不同的菜单内容。

2.9K20

【漏洞加固】常见Web漏洞修复建议

(7)避免网站显示SQL错误信息,比如类型错误、字段匹配等,防止攻击者利用这些错误信息进行一些判断。  ...2.XSS   漏洞描述  (1)Web程序代码中对用户提交的参数做过滤或过滤不严,导致参数中的特殊字符破坏了HTML页面的原有逻辑,攻击者可以利用该漏洞执行恶意HTML/JS代码、构造蠕虫、篡改页面实施钓鱼攻击...8.目录穿越/目录遍历   漏洞描述   文件下载或获取文件显示内容页面由于对传入的文件名进行过滤,利用路径回溯符../跳出程序本身的限制目录,来下载或显示任意文件。   ...(2)在一些操作时可以使用session对用户的身份进行判断和控制 13.授权访问 漏洞描述   由于没有对网站敏感页面进行登录状态、访问权限的检查,导致攻击者可授权访问,获取敏感信息及进行授权操作...(4)对服务器端返回的数据进行严格的检查,满足查询数据与页面显示数据一致。

6.4K31

【网页】HTTP错误汇总(404、302、200……)

该状态代码记录在 IIS 日志中,同时可能在 Web 浏览器或 FTP 客户端显示。状态代码可以指明具体请求是否已成功,还可以揭示请求失败的确切原因。...这些具体的错误代码在浏览器中显示,但不在 IIS 日志中显示: • 401.1 - 登录失败。 • 401.2 - 服务器配置导致登录失败。...即使您对试图访问的文件具备相应的权限,可能发生此错误。例如,如果 IUSR 帐户无权访问 C:WinntSystem32Inetsrv 目录,您会看到这个错误。...• 230 - 客户端发送正确的密码后,显示该状态代码。它表示用户已成功登录。 • 331 - 客户端发送用户名后,显示该状态代码。无论所提供的用户名是否为系统中的有效帐户,都将显示该状态代码。...• 530 - 该状态代码表示用户无法登录,因为用户名和密码组合无效。如果使用某个用户帐户登录,可能键入错误的用户名或密码,可能选择只允许匿名访问。

10.6K20

【数据库06】web应用程序开发的任督二脉

此时getSession会返回一个空值,引导用户到登入页面登录页面允许用户提供用户名和密码,登录页面所对象的servlet会验证用户的信息。...需要的页面: login.jsp:登录页面,提供登录表单; index1.jsp:主页,显示当前用户名称,如果没有登录显示您还没登录; index2.jsp:主页,显示当前用户名称,如果没有登录显示您还没登录...如果用户在login.jsp登录成功后到达index1.jsp页面显示当前用户名,而且不用再次登录去访问index2.jsp显示用户名。...使用Ajax的最大优点,就是能在更新整个页面的前提下维护数据。这使得Web应用程序更为迅捷地回应用户动作,并避免了在网络上发送那些没有改变的信息。 它的功能效果如下。...通常情况下,授权任务是完全在应用程序中进行的。但应用授权存在问题: 检查授权与其他逻辑混合 检查授权方式可能存在漏洞。如果一个应用程序某个部分检查授权,则可能泄露数据。

71820

Cookie 会话身份验证是如何工作的?

用户访问登录页面后,输入相应的用户名和密码进行登录操作。在客户端发起登录请求。一般在浏览器环境下,可以通过AJAX或者Form发起登录请求。...“登录”);}});在上面的代码中,我们首先会判断当前用户是否已经登录到web应用中。如果已登录,将显示与当前用户对应的问候消息。...并且如果用户信息匹配,页面上会显示相应的错误信息。我们看一下登录成功后服务器返回的HTTP响应报文:从上图可以看出,登录成功后,服务器返回的HTTP响应报文中会包含Set-Cookie响应头。...这里我们注册了一个/getUserInfo路由,用于显示登录用户信息:// router.js路由器。...如果需要更加全面的学好前端,可以来参与我们的三十天学习计划,全程涉及任何费用!

97500

网页错误码详细报错

重点内容 HTTP 400 - 请求无效  HTTP 401.1 - 授权:登录失败  HTTP 401.2 - 授权:服务器配置问题导致登录失败  HTTP 401.3 - ACL 禁止访问资源 ...该状态代码记录在 IIS 日志中,同时可能在 Web 浏览器或 FTP 客户端显示。状态代码可以指明具体请求是否已成功,还可以揭示请求失败的确切原因。...这些具体的错误代码在浏览器中显示,但不在 IIS 日志中显示:  • 401.1 - 登录失败。  • 401.2 - 服务器配置导致登录失败。 ...即使您对试图访问的文件具备相应的权限,可能发生此错误。例如,如果 IUSR 帐户无权访问 C:WinntSystem32Inetsrv 目录,您会看到这个错误。...您要访问的页面要求提供客户端证书,但映射到您的客户端证书的用户 ID 已被拒绝访问该文件。

5.5K20

AppScan扫描的测试报告结果,你有仔细分析过吗

SQL 盲注背后的概念是,即使直接从数据库接收数据(以错误消息或泄漏的信息的形式),可能从数据库中抽取数据(每次一个比特),或以恶意方式修改查询。...技术描述: AppScan 检测到应用程序用户可控制的输入正确进行无害化处理,就将其放置到充当 Web 页面的输出中。...如果服务器提供的脚本处理用户提供的数据,然后将数据注入回 Web 页面(例如通过动态 HTML),那么基于 DOM 的 XSS 就有可能发生。以下示例显示了在响应中返回参数值的脚本。...这表示会高速缓存 SSL 页面建议让 Web 浏览器保存任何 SSL 信息,因为当有漏洞存在时,可能会危及这个信息。...这表示会高速缓存登录页面建议让 Web 浏览器保存任何登录信息,因为当有漏洞存在时,可能会危及这个信息。

9K41

Shiro面试题(二十道)

或者细粒度的验证某个用户对某个资源是否具有某个权限; c、Session Manager:会话管理,即用户登录后就是一次会话,在没有退出之前,它的所有信息都在会话中;会话可以是普通JavaSE环境的,可以是如...),否则如果是get方法的其他页面请求则保存当前请求并重定向到登录页面; 3.如果是post方法的登录页面表单提交请求,则收集用户名/密码登录即可,如果失败了保存错误消息到“shiroLoginFailure...; 3.如果用户没有角色且设置了授权页面(unauthorizedUrl),那么重定向到授权页面;否则直接返回401授权错误码。.../记住我登录显示相应的信息 shiro:authenticated 用户已经身份验证通过,即Subject.login登录成功,不是记住我login shiro:notAuthenticated...身份验证(包括记住我) shiro:principal/ 显示用户身份信息,默认调用Subject.getPrincipal()获取 <shiro:principal type=“java.lang.String

1.4K20

asp.net Forms身份验证详解

第一步,在web.config中添加配置信息,说明网站要使用Forms身份验证,并指定登录页面和默认登录成功后的跳转页面,然后指定拒绝登录用户的访问,代码如下: <authentication...接下来,我们想在UserInfo.aspx页面显示出已登陆用户用户名和密码(这里完全是为了演示如何获取登陆用户数据才这样做的,通常用户的密码是不会展示的)。...为了显示用户信息,我们在页面中放置两个Label控件,代码如下: 用户名:</p...(如果保持登陆状态,即使关掉并重新打开浏览器),我们都可以获取到已登录用户的Name,从而获取用户的对象。   ...path:为应用程序发出的 Cookie 指定路径。默认值是斜杠 ( /),这是因为大多数浏览器是区分大小写的,如果路径大小写匹配,浏览器不会送回 Cookie。

2K10

【ChatGPT】JeecgBoot v3.6.3 AI版本发布,企业级低代码平台

#1022 fix 带条件字典存在单引号导致js编译错误antd4兼容vue3.4.0严重问题 issues/977部署到生产环境登录成功后找不到页面,Welcome to nginx!...,无法再次获取 · Issue #1014ApiSelect组件的下拉远程搜索 · Issue #1027编辑表单中,校验必填时,如果组件是ApiSelect,打开编辑页面时,即使该字段有值,会提示请选择...· Issue #1038a-progress组件直接在页面中使用,页面上无法显示进度条; · Issue #5842原生表单新增携带 createTime 等系统字段 · Issue #1033最新微服务版本登录报...,删除表格最后一行计算合计函数执行 · Issue #982【菜单管理】、【角色管理】功能翻译本地化 key · Issue #1072【数据字典】回收站查找软删除记录时,没有判断是否启用多租户,造成可以查找并回收其他租户的数据...,【批量操作】按钮隐藏,已选中记录清空 · Issue #1066最新版多选框选择无法勾中 · Issue #977点击退出系统,弹出的温馨提示无法关闭 · Issue #976springboot3

20910

Spring Security 常见过滤器梳理

DefaultLoginPageGeneratingFilter / DefaultLogoutPageGeneratingFilter 功能:前者负责生成默认的登录页面,后者负责生成默认的注销登录页面...RememberMeAuthenticationFilter 功能:实现“记住我”功能,根据cookie中的令牌自动登录用户。...AnonymousAuthenticationFilter 功能:为认证的用户提供一个匿名身份,确保即使登录用户也有一个可以识别的Principal,便于授权决策。 8....ExceptionTranslationFilter 功能:捕获由其他过滤器抛出的异常,并将安全相关的异常转换为HTTP响应,如重定向到登录页面显示错误信息。 10....permitAll()) .csrf(c -> c.disable()); return http.build(); } 这段代码演示了基本的配置,包括允许公共资源访问、定义登录页面

26510

Ajax Status请求状态

虽然大多数应答都包含一个文档,但也有一些包含,例如对HEAD请求的应答永远不会附带文档。有许多状态代码实际上用来标识一次失败的请求,这些应答包含文档(或只包含一个简短的错误信息说明)。...204 - No Content 没有新文档,浏览器应该继续显示原来的文档。如果用户定期地刷新页面,而Servlet可以确定用户文档足够新,这个状态代码是很有用的。...例如,客户端请求不存在的页面,客户端提供有效的身份验证信息。 400 - Bad Request 请求出现语法错误。...应答中会包含一个WWW-Authenticate头,浏览器据此显示用户名字/密码对话框,然后在填写合适的Authorization头后再次发出请求。...这些具体的错误代码在浏览器中显示,但不在 IIS 日志中显示: 401.1 - 登录失败。 401.2 - 服务器配置导致登录失败。 401.3 - 由于 ACL 对资源的限制而未获得授权。

1.8K10

常规web渗透测试漏洞描述及修复建议

(7)避免网站显示SQL错误信息,比如类型错误、字段匹配等,防止攻击者利用这些错误信息进行一些判断。...跨站脚本攻击(xss)漏洞 漏洞描述 1、Web程序代码中把用户提交的参数做过滤或过了不严就直接输出到页面,参数中的特殊字符打破了HTML页面的原有逻辑,黑客可以利用该漏洞执行恶意HTML/JS代码、...构造蠕虫传播、篡改页面实施钓鱼攻击、诱以及导用户再次登录,然后获取其登录凭证等。...那么其防御的根本就是在将用户提交的代码显示页面上时做好一系列的过滤与转义 (1)假定所有输入都是可疑的,必须对所有输入中的script、iframe等字样进行严格的检查。...授权访问 漏洞描述 由于没有对相关敏感页面进行访问权限的检查,导致攻击者可授权访问,从而获取敏感信息及进行授权操作等! 修复建议 对相关页面进行严格的访问权限的控制以及对访问角色进行权限检查!

2.9K40

常规36个WEB渗透测试漏洞描述及修复方法--很详细

7)避免网站显示SQL错误信息,比如类型错误、字段匹配等,防止攻击者利用这些错误信息进行一些判断。.../JS代码、构造蠕虫传播、篡改页面实施钓鱼攻击、诱以及导用户再次登录,然后获取其登录凭证等。   ...那么其防御的根本就是在将用户提交的代码显示页面上时做好一系列的过滤与转义   1)假定所有输入都是可疑的,必须对所有输入中的script、iframe等字样进行严格的检查。...(12)、授权访问   漏洞描述   由于没有对相关敏感页面进行访问权限的检查,导致攻击者可授权访问,从而获取敏感信息及进行授权操作等!   ...4、对服务器端返回的数据进行严格的检查,满足查询数据与页面显示数据一致,切勿返回多于的数据!   (23)、任意文件下载   漏洞描述   文件下载处由于对下载路径进行过滤,利用路径回溯符..

1.9K10
领券